LAFUMA MOBILIER deckchairs are all designed to offer maximum comfort. They are nevertheless available in several ranges, each corresponding to specific needs.
The Maxi-transat is a compact, lightweight deckchair. You can enjoy a length of 94 cm and a seat width of 62 cm (including the frame). It reclines to four positions. When it comes to sturdiness, the product is not to be outdone, as its frame is made from HLE (High Elastic Limit) steel, allowing it to support a maximum weight of 140 kg.. You'll also be able to choose from a range of trendy colours, ideal for adding a splash of colour to your outdoors.
The Maxi-transat Plus version has a removable, adjustable headrest and even more resistant technical fabrics: Batyline® DUO and BeComfort® for even more relaxation thanks to its 3-layer mattress.
The Transabed is an ultra-comfortable version of the LAFUMA MOBILIER deckchair. With its UV- and rain-resistant Batyline® ISO and DUO technical fabrics it is perfectly suited to outdoor use. The dimensions are also more generous, with a maximum recline allowing a total length of 112 cm and a seat width of 67 cm (including the frame). This 3-position chair can accommodate a maximum weight of 140 kg. It also has a modern look, and colours that are easy to match to any outdoor décor.
All LAFUMA MOBILIER deckchair models are durable enough for outdoor use. The epoxy treatment of the steel structure resists rust and light rain.
However, UV rays can cause fabrics to fade. We have chosen top-quality technical fabrics and mattresses, such as Batyline® fabrics. Made from polyester, wrapped in PVC, the fabrics offer exceptional resistance to exposure to the sun. This means you can enjoy your products over the long term, even if they are used exclusively outdoors.
You can also take good care of your outdoor furniture. We still recommend folding your deckchairs when they are not in use. It's also a good idea to store them in a sheltered, dry place, to avoid continuous exposure to the sun and bad weather. In simple terms, this means not leaving your deckchair outside all winter when you're not using it, or avoiding continuous exposure to the sun.
Despite the use of hard-wearing materials that have been tried and tested in our workshops, our deckchairs can show signs of wear, particularly to the cover or fabric. You can easily change this part of your product thanks to a wide choice of replacement covers. This allows you to keep the frame, so you don't have to change your entire equipment.
Our spare parts are available on a long-term basis, so you can extend the life of your products, even if you bought them many years ago.
